Zauba

ULTRA%20UNIQUE%20INFRASTRUCTURES%20PRIVATE%20LIM%20ITEDCIN: U45200CT2009PTC021276
new.inc
ULTRA UNIQUE INFRASTRUCTURES PRIVATE LIM ITED | Zauba